Musk’s Unprecedented Compensation Demand
During Tesla’s Q3 2025 earnings call, Elon Musk made headlines with his justification for a proposed $1 trillion compensation package, framing it as essential for maintaining influence over what he termed Tesla’s emerging “robot army.” The ambitious pay structure, put forward by Tesla’s board in September, represents one of the largest executive compensation plans in corporate history, contingent upon Musk achieving significant company milestones over the coming decade.

The “Robot Army” Rationale
Musk articulated that his primary concern isn’t personal wealth accumulation but ensuring he maintains substantial influence over Tesla’s robotic developments. “My fundamental concern with regard to how much money and control I have at Tesla is if I go ahead and build this enormous robot army, can I just be ousted at some point in the future?” Musk stated during the call. He emphasized that the compensation would function as insurance rather than disposable income, allowing him to confidently lead Tesla’s robotics initiatives without fear of sudden displacement., as covered previously

Shareholder and Regulatory Scrutiny
The colossal compensation proposal has sparked significant opposition, with a coalition of unions and corporate governance advocates launching a “Take Back Tesla” campaign. Critics question both the magnitude of the package and Musk’s justification, arguing that corporate control should not hinge on individual compensation agreements. The controversy comes amid increasing regulatory scrutiny of executive pay packages and growing investor activism around corporate governance standards., according to additional coverage
